Who wrote Crayon Angels lyrics?


Crayon Angels is written and performed by Judee Sill.
✔️

When was Crayon Angels released?


It is first released in 1971 as part of Judee Sill's album "Judee Sill" which includes 11 tracks in total.
✔️

Which genre is Crayon Angels?


Crayon Angels falls under the genres Singer, Songwriter.
✔️

Who produced Crayon Angels?


Crayon Angels is produced by Jim Pons, John Beck (USA), Henry Lewy.
✔️

How long is the song Crayon Angels?


Crayon Angels song length is 2 minutes and 45 seconds.
